urldecode($string)

On Sat, 7 Apr 2001, Victor wrote:

> Hello friends,
>
> For those who are not allergic to newbie questions:
>
> I want to make a button for a web page from a background gif and a
> string. Till here nothing unusual. I used the example from the php
> manual and it works like a breeze.
>
> <?php
>     Header("Content-type: image/gif");
>     $string=implode($argv," ");
>     $im = imageCreateFromGif("MyBackground.gif");
>     $color = ImageColorAllocate($im, 196, 51, 28);
>     ImageTTFText ($im, 20, 0, 6, 7, $color, "MyFont.ttf", $string);
>     ImageGif($im);
>     ImageDestroy($im);
> ?>
>
> The only problem I have (and for me it is really biiiiig) is that when
> I  use  a  string  which contains a blank eg "My text" the text of the
> button looks like "My%20TEXT" :-(
>
> How can I fix it??
